Features & Capabilities

Subnautica: Below Zero brings the underwater survival adventure to mobile with a touch-optimized interface, cloud save support, and iPhone optimizations. Explore arctic seas, meet new creatures, gather resources, and craft gear to endure the harsh cold across Planet 4546B.

User Reviews

Reviews praise the mobile UI, responsiveness, visuals, and base-building, plus accessibility and controller support. Common negatives center on bugs and performance bugs on mobile, vehicle balance concerns, an ending that feels incomplete, and sentiment that the sequel isn’t as strong as the original. Overall, the iOS port is seen as a solid, engaging survival title with several notable caveats.
Pros
  • Excellent mobile UI and responsive controls that make Subnautica: Below Zero feel polished on iOS.
  • Immersive sci-fi survival experience with strong visuals and satisfying base-building.
  • Works well with controllers/accessories (e.g., Backbone) for comfortable play.
  • Good customization options and navigation aids (beacons) that improve accessibility.
  • Overall mobile port feels polished and worth the price for fans of Subnautica.
Cons
  • Bugs and glitches disrupt gameplay (HUD issues, water clipping, disappearing fish, sea-truck/vehicle problems, etc.).
  • Performance issues and overheating / FPS drops on various devices reduce playability.
  • Vehicle balance concerns, notably Sea Truck changes and related issues.
  • Ending feels unfinished or disappointing, with the second half lacking content.
  • Not as strong as the original Subnautica (smaller map; perceived depth and scope reduced).
